Output 81cc860aa5c85f898d39b409430c959b15f573d97e2891050901fd68a7727b2b:0

value
38795
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58265a9d123b006ef2600e4dbba3fb8cce7b12a3 OP_EQUAL
address
39j7LJd3iRvx6isRowtCFqrehH5oVfv16w
transaction
81cc860aa5c85f898d39b409430c959b15f573d97e2891050901fd68a7727b2b